预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

湖南机电职业技术学院学生收费系统的设计与实现的中期报告 中期报告 一、项目背景 随着教育事业的发展和改革,高等职业教育也逐步成为国家教育政策的重点。作为本次项目的湖南机电职业技术学院,面临着日益增长的学校规模和学生人数,传统的学生收费方式已经难以满足现代化管理的需要,因此需要设计一种完善的学生收费系统,实现收费的自动化、规范化和信息化。 二、系统概述 本系统的主要目的就是对学生的费用进行管理、收费、查询和统计,实现对整个学生收费流程的完全管理。该系统采用B/S模式设计,具有完善的用户权限管理和数据安全控制。同时,该系统还具备如下特点: 1.支持多种收款方式,包括银行转账、网银支付和现金收款。 2.支持多种费用类型的收取,包括学费、住宿费、教材费等。 3.支持多种查询方式,包括按照学生、时间、费用类型等条件进行查询。 4.拥有完善的统计功能,可对不同维度的学生费用数据进行统计。 三、系统流程 本系统的流程主要分为两个部分:学生缴费和学费管理。 学生缴费流程: 1.学生登录系统,并选择相应的缴费方式。 2.填写缴费表单,包括缴费类型、缴费金额、缴费时间等。 3.提交缴费表单,等待系统审核。 4.系统审核通过后,将收到的款项转入学校账户,并更新学生的缴费记录。 学费管理流程: 1.学校管理员登录系统,并进入学费管理模块。 2.进行相应的学费核算和收款,并更新相应的缴费记录。 3.进行对缴费数据的统计分析,并生成相应的报表和图表。 四、系统技术 1.采用B/S架构,前端使用HTML、CSS、JavaScript等技术,后端使用JavaWeb技术,数据库采用MySQL。 2.前端框架选用Bootstrap,后端框架选用SpringMVC、MyBatis和SpringSecurity。 3.数据库设计遵循三范式,采用关系型数据库设计原则。 5、系统实现 1.前端页面设计 根据系统的需求分析,设计系统的基本流程页面,包括登录页面、缴费页面、学费管理页面和统计页面。通过Bootstrap框架实现页面的响应式布局。在页面设计中,运用jQuery等技术,实现动态效果和表单验证等功能。 2.后端开发 采用SpringMVC、MyBatis和SpringSecurity等框架,完成系统的后端开发。实现学生费用记录、学费管理等功能的实现。采用标准的JavaWeb技术,在服务器端采用SQL语句实现数据的查询、修改等操作。 3.数据库设计 根据系统的需求分析,设计多个相关的表以存储系统所需的数据。数据量较大,因此采用MySQL数据库。采用数据库索引等优化手段,提升数据查询效率。 4.系统测试 进行系统功能测试、兼容性测试以及安全测试,确保系统的性能和安全性。 五、项目进度 目前,系统的前端页面和后台开发工作已经完成,数据库设计正在进行中。接下来,将进入集成测试和系统上线阶段。预计在未来两周内完成系统开发工作,正式上线运行。 六、总结 通过中期报告的编制和系统开发的实践,我们对学生收费系统的设计和实现过程有了深入的了解。我们将继续秉承严谨的工作态度和创新的思维方式,确保系统能够成功上线并为学校的管理提供有效的帮助。